Overview

Doha is the capital of Qatar, on a broad bay of the peninsula's eastern coast. The name derives from dawḥa, used in the Gulf for a wide, rounded inlet of the sea.

History

The town grew in the thirteenth century AH (nineteenth century CE) from fishing and pearling settlements along the bay — al-Bidaʿ among them — into the peninsula's principal port and seat of government.
